The Fort Wayne Fire Department's Fire Station #10 has a single metal motel chair sitting between two of the large garage doors on the front of the building. In 2010, one of the firefighters at the station painted a happy face on the yellow chair's round backrest. A year later, in the summer of 2011, the chair was suddenly painted a dull, flat brown color and the face was covered up.
In November, 2017, the chair caught my attention again. It was yellow again, and it had a new face on it! The new face was a frowning face based on a computer emoji. Instead of being painted on the chair, as the original happy face was, the new face was made from removable decals. Since then, the chair's "face" has been periodically changed, each time to a different emoji design.
Fire Station #10 is at the intersection of North Anthony Boulevard and Crescent Avenue on the northeast side of Fort Wayne, Indiana.
